This beautiful opal and diamond ring was made during the Art Deco period in England C1920.
It is set in a fine eighteen carats yellow gold and platinum setting with the most beautiful round cut black opal I have seen in a while set in a ten claw setting.
This black opal has the most beautiful rich dark blue colouring and great depth of colouring to the stone too.
The opal is surrounded by ten old brilliant-cut diamonds set in a similar clawed setting.
